.subject_section_nav{box-sizing:border-box;border:var(--border);background:color-mix(in lch, var(--card) 96%, var(--accent));-webkit-overflow-scrolling:touch;scroll-snap-type:x proximity;z-index:12;-webkit-backdrop-filter:blur(10px);scrollbar-width:none;border-radius:11px;flex-wrap:nowrap;align-self:stretch;gap:6px;width:100%;min-width:0;margin:-2px 0 0;padding:4px;display:flex;position:sticky;top:6px;overflow-x:auto;box-shadow:0 2px 12px #0000000f}.subject_section_nav::-webkit-scrollbar{display:none}@media screen and (width>=1024px){.subject_section_nav{flex-wrap:wrap;overflow-x:visible}}.subject_section_nav_btn{min-width:max(5rem, fit-content);scroll-snap-align:start;font:inherit;font-size:clamp(.72rem, (.0000694444 * (var(--current-width) - 768) * 1rem), .8rem);color:var(--muted);cursor:pointer;white-space:nowrap;background:0 0;border:1px solid #0000;border-radius:9px;flex:0 auto;justify-content:center;align-items:center;gap:5px;padding:7px 11px;font-weight:650;transition:background .15s,color .15s,border-color .15s;display:inline-flex}.subject_section_nav_btn:hover,.subject_section_nav_btn--active{color:var(--text-color);background:color-mix(in lch, var(--accent) 7%, var(--card));border-color:color-mix(in lch, var(--accent) 28%, transparent)}.subject_section_nav_btn--active{box-shadow:0 1px 8px #0000000a}.subject_section_nav_badge{font-variant-numeric:tabular-nums;min-width:1.15rem;height:1.15rem;color:var(--text-color);background:color-mix(in lch, var(--accent) 48%, var(--card));border:1px solid color-mix(in lch, var(--accent) 20%, transparent);border-radius:999px;flex-shrink:0;place-items:center;padding:0 .28rem;font-size:.62rem;font-weight:800;display:inline-grid}
